H. Rüterjans is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cell Biology and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, H. Rüterjans has authored 20 papers receiving a total of 405 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 14 papers in Molecular Biology, 5 papers in Cell Biology and 2 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in H. Rüterjans’s work include DNA and Nucleic Acid Chemistry (9 papers), Hemoglobin structure and function (5 papers) and Protein Structure and Dynamics (4 papers). H. Rüterjans is often cited by papers focused on DNA and Nucleic Acid Chemistry (9 papers), Hemoglobin structure and function (5 papers) and Protein Structure and Dynamics (4 papers). H. Rüterjans collaborates with scholars based in Germany, United States and The Netherlands. H. Rüterjans's co-authors include W Mäurer, A.A. Bayev, Konrad Beyreuther, Friedrich Buck and B. K. Chernov and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Nucleic Acids Research and The Journal of Chemical Physics.
